An entrepreneur who appeared on TV show Dragons' Den has enlisted Citypress to launch his latest invention, Illoom - a range of balloons with built in LED lights.

James Halliburton initially accepted a £200,000 investment from Theo Paphitis and Peter Jones after showcasing his first invention, WaterBuoy, on the BBC show. But he changed his mind when the time came to sign contracts and instead went it alone and secured national listings for the product in the UK and USA.

Crewe-based Halliburton has reached sales of half a million for his Illoom invention through a national listing with Tesco. After securing global interest from retailers and brands, he is now investing in his production facility in China, which currently employs 20 people full time.

Citypress managing director, Charles Tattersall, said, "We're helping James to tell his story in order to drive consumer interest in his Illoom product range. He's got big plans for Illoom and we're excited about working with him to build on the initial commercial success of the product."
